Summary:
Point-to-Point Tunneling Protocol (PPTP) Client
Description:
Client for the proprietary Microsoft Point-to-Point Tunneling
Protocol, PPTP. Allows connection to a PPTP based VPN as used
by employers and some cable and ADSL service providers.

The pptp package is already included in the SuSE, Mandrake, and Debian
(as pptp-linux) distributions. See http://pptpclient.sourceforge.net/
An open source PPTP VPN server is also available, namely PoPToP
(http://poptop.sourceforge.net/). I may package this for extras too at a
later date if there's demand for it.
